Six Sigma is a proven methodology for rooting out sources of error in your process. If your operation requires numerous inspection steps if it is plagued by high defect rates, inconsistent results, or extensive rework Six Sigma is your tool for turning that around.

This two-day session covers all the essentials
for conducting a full project. While it can take weeks to master the advanced statistical tools of Six Sigma, you can learn the frequently used essentials in two days. For this small-group session, you will be asked to bring an actual quality issue that concerns your institution. As you learn the basics of Six Sigma, you will practice applying them to your real-life issue.
Upon completion of this course, you will emerge with a well-defined problem statement and project charter. You will have a concrete plan for collecting the necessary data. And you will know what Six Sigma steps to take to create a lasting solution.
